Flames burn back of east Lincoln house

L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) — A fire burned the outside of a house in east Lincoln on Wednesday afternoon.

The fire sparked about 2:30 p.m. near 84th and Holdrege streets, according to Lincoln Fire & Rescue.

The flames were contained to the outside of the back of the house, LFR said, but some smoke made it inside.

A Channel 8 reporter saw charred siding.

No one was injured, and authorities said the cause is under investigation.
